9[簡(jiǎn)答題](1)在考生文件夾下有一個(gè)數(shù)據(jù)庫(kù)“公司”,其中有數(shù)據(jù)庫(kù)表“出勤”。使用報(bào)表向?qū)е谱饕粋(gè)名為“rpt1”的報(bào)表。要求:選擇表中的全部字段。報(bào)表樣式為“賬務(wù)式”;報(bào)表布局:列數(shù)為“2”,方向?yàn)椤皺M向”;排序字段為“職員編號(hào)”(升序);報(bào)表標(biāo)題為“出勤情況”。
(2)在考生文件夾下對(duì)數(shù)據(jù)庫(kù)“公司”中的表“職員信息”的結(jié)構(gòu)做如下修改:指定“職員編號(hào)”為主索引,索引名和索引表達(dá)式均為“職員編號(hào)”;指定“姓名”為普通索引,索引名和索引表達(dá)式均為“姓名”。設(shè)置字段“性別”的默認(rèn)值為“男”。
參考解析:
【考點(diǎn)指引】本大題第1小題主要考查報(bào)表向?qū)У氖褂,按向(qū)崾局鸩讲僮骷纯?第2小題主要考查數(shù)據(jù)表索引的建立。
(1)【操作步驟】
①選擇【文件】→【打開(kāi)】命令,在“打開(kāi)”對(duì)話框中的“文件類型”下拉列表框中選擇“數(shù)據(jù)庫(kù)”,選擇“公司.dbc”,單擊“確定”按鈕,打開(kāi)數(shù)據(jù)庫(kù)設(shè)計(jì)器。
②選擇【文件】→【新建】命令,選擇“報(bào)表”,單擊“向?qū)А卑粹o打開(kāi)“向?qū)нx取”對(duì)話框,選擇“報(bào)表向?qū)А,單擊“確定”按鈕進(jìn)入“報(bào)表向?qū)А睂?duì)話框。
、墼凇皥(bào)表向?qū)А睂?duì)話框中,選擇“公司”數(shù)據(jù)庫(kù)下的“出勤”數(shù)據(jù)表,并把全部“可用字段”添加到“選定字段”列表框中。
、軉螕簟跋乱徊健边M(jìn)入“分組記錄”,因題未要求,單擊“下一步”進(jìn)入“選擇報(bào)表樣式”的界面,在“樣式”列表框中選擇“賬務(wù)式”。
、輪螕簟跋乱徊健边M(jìn)入“定義報(bào)表布局”,將“列數(shù)”設(shè)置為“2”,在“方向”選項(xiàng)組中選擇“橫向”。
⑥單擊“下一步”進(jìn)入“排序記錄”的設(shè)計(jì)界面,將“可用字段或索引標(biāo)識(shí)”列表框中的“職員編號(hào)”字段添加到右邊的“選定字段”列表框中,并選擇“升序”單選項(xiàng)。
、邌螕簟跋乱徊健,進(jìn)入最后的“完成”設(shè)計(jì)界面,在“報(bào)表標(biāo)題”文本框中輸入“出勤情況”為報(bào)表添加標(biāo)題,單擊“完成”命令按鈕,在系統(tǒng)彈出的“另存為”對(duì)話框中,將報(bào)表以“rpt1”文件名保存在考生文件夾下,退出報(bào)表設(shè)計(jì)向?qū)А?/P>
(2)【操作步驟】
①選擇【文件】→【打開(kāi)】命令,在“打開(kāi)”對(duì)話框中的“文件類型”下拉列表框中選擇“數(shù)據(jù)庫(kù)”,選擇“公司.dbc”,單擊“確定”按鈕,打開(kāi)數(shù)據(jù)庫(kù)設(shè)計(jì)器。
、谠跀(shù)據(jù)庫(kù)設(shè)計(jì)器中,選擇表“職員信息”,選擇【數(shù)據(jù)庫(kù)】→【修改】命令,打開(kāi)表設(shè)計(jì)器修改表“職員信息”結(jié)構(gòu),在“職員信息”表設(shè)計(jì)器中的“索引”選項(xiàng)卡的“索引名”中選擇索引“職員編號(hào)”,修改索引類型為“主索引”;單擊下一行增加一個(gè)索引,在“索引名”中輸入“姓名”,索引類型選擇“普通索引”,索引表達(dá)式輸入“姓名”。
、矍袚Q到“字段”選項(xiàng)卡,選擇“性別”字段,在“字段有效性”的“默認(rèn)值”文本框中輸入“〝男〞”,單擊“確定”按鈕關(guān)閉表設(shè)計(jì)器并保存表“職員信息”結(jié)構(gòu)。
10[簡(jiǎn)答題]在考生文件夾下,有一個(gè)數(shù)據(jù)庫(kù)“教材”,其中有數(shù)據(jù)庫(kù)表“教材”和表“作者”。
(1)在表單向?qū)е羞x取一對(duì)多表單向?qū)?chuàng)建一個(gè)表單。要求:從父表“作者”中選取字段“作者姓名”和“作者單位”,從子表“教材”中選取字段“教材名稱”、“價(jià)格”和“出版社”,表單樣式選取“陰影式”,按鈕類型使用“文本按鈕”,按作者姓名升序排序,表單標(biāo)題為“教材信息”,最后將表單存放在考生文件夾中,表單文件名是“bd1”。
(2)建立價(jià)格大于或等于25,按作者姓名升序排序的本地視圖“view1”,該視圖按順序包含字段“作者姓名”、“作者單位”、“教材名稱”、“價(jià)格”和“出版社”,然后使用新建立的查詢視圖中的全部信息,并將結(jié)果存人表“result”中。
參考解析:
【考點(diǎn)指引】本大題第1小題考查了一對(duì)多表單向?qū)У氖褂茫聪驅(qū)崾局鸩讲僮骷纯?第2小題考查的是視圖的創(chuàng)建和使用。
(1)【操作步驟】
、龠x擇【文件】→【新建】命令,選擇【表單】,單擊“向?qū)А卑粹o打開(kāi)“向?qū)нx取”窗口,選擇“一對(duì)多表單向?qū)А,單擊“確定”按鈕進(jìn)人“一對(duì)多表單向?qū)А贝翱凇?/P>
②在“一對(duì)多表單向?qū)А贝翱谥,選擇“數(shù)據(jù)庫(kù)和表”列表框中的“作者”作為父表,將“可用字段”列表框中的“作者姓名”和“作者單位”字段添加到右邊的“選定字段”列表框中,用做父表的可用字段。
、蹎螕簟跋乱徊健痹O(shè)計(jì)子表的可用字段,選擇“數(shù)據(jù)庫(kù)和表”列表框中的“教材”作為子表,將“教材”表中的“教材名稱”、“價(jià)格”和“出版社”字段添加到“選定字段”列表框中。
④單擊“下一步”進(jìn)入“為表建立關(guān)系”的設(shè)計(jì)界面,在此處系統(tǒng)已經(jīng)默認(rèn)設(shè)置好進(jìn)行關(guān)聯(lián)的字段:父表的“作者編號(hào)”和子表的“作者編號(hào)”字段。
、輪螕簟跋乱徊健边M(jìn)入“選擇表單樣式”的界面,在“樣式”列表框中選擇“陰影式”,“按鈕類型”選擇“文本按鈕”。
、迒螕簟跋乱徊健边M(jìn)入“排序次序”的設(shè)計(jì)界面,將“可用字段或索引標(biāo)識(shí)”列表框中的“作者姓名”字段添加到右邊的“選定字段”列表框中,并選擇“升序”單選項(xiàng)。
、邌螕簟跋乱徊健,進(jìn)入最后的“完成”設(shè)計(jì)界面,在“表單標(biāo)題”文本框中輸入“教材信息”為表單添加標(biāo)題,單擊“完成”按鈕,在系統(tǒng)彈出的“另存為”對(duì)話框中,將表單以“bd1”文件名保存在考生文件夾下,退出表單設(shè)計(jì)向?qū)А?/P>
(2)【操作步驟】
、龠x擇【文件】→【打開(kāi)】命令,在“打開(kāi)”對(duì)話框的“文件類型”下拉列表框中選擇“數(shù)據(jù)庫(kù)”,選擇“教材.dbc”,單擊“確定”按鈕,打開(kāi)數(shù)據(jù)庫(kù)設(shè)計(jì)器。
、谶x擇【文件】→【新建】命令,選擇“視圖”,單擊“新建文件”按鈕打開(kāi)“添加表或視圖”對(duì)話框,選擇“表單”選項(xiàng),選擇數(shù)據(jù)庫(kù)“教材”,將表“教材”、“作者”分別“添加”到視圖設(shè)計(jì)器中,系統(tǒng)會(huì)自動(dòng)選擇關(guān)聯(lián)字段“作者編號(hào)”為表“教材”和“作者”建立內(nèi)部聯(lián)系,單擊“確定”按鈕關(guān)閉“連接條件”對(duì)話框,然后關(guān)閉“添加表或視圖”對(duì)話框。
、墼谝晥D設(shè)計(jì)器中單擊“字段”選項(xiàng)卡,將“可用字段”列表框中的“作者姓名”、“作者單位”、“教材名稱”、“價(jià)格”和“出版社”等字段添加到右邊的“選定字段”列表框中。
、茉谝晥D設(shè)計(jì)器中單擊“篩選”選項(xiàng)卡,在“字段名”下拉列表框中選擇“教材.價(jià)格”字段,在“條件”下拉列表框中選擇“>=”,在“實(shí)例”文本框中輸入“25”。
、菰谝晥D設(shè)計(jì)器中單擊“排序依據(jù)”選項(xiàng)卡,在“排序依據(jù)”選項(xiàng)卡的“字段名”下拉列表框中選擇“作者.作者姓名”字段,單擊“添加”按鈕,將“作者.作者姓名”字段添加到右邊的“排序條件”列表框中,在“排序條件”中選擇“升序”單選項(xiàng)。
⑥在視圖設(shè)計(jì)器中單擊“關(guān)閉”按鈕,將視圖文件以“view1”名保存。
⑦在命令窗口中輸人命令:SELECT*INTO TABLEresult FROM view1(回車執(zhí)行)。
相關(guān)推薦:
2015年計(jì)算機(jī)二級(jí)考試《VFP》鞏固練習(xí)及解析匯總
北京 | 天津 | 上海 | 江蘇 | 山東 |
安徽 | 浙江 | 江西 | 福建 | 深圳 |
廣東 | 河北 | 湖南 | 廣西 | 河南 |
海南 | 湖北 | 四川 | 重慶 | 云南 |
貴州 | 西藏 | 新疆 | 陜西 | 山西 |
寧夏 | 甘肅 | 青海 | 遼寧 | 吉林 |
黑龍江 | 內(nèi)蒙古 |